MOORE'S ULCER
Moorhens Ulcer/ chronic serpiginous or rodent ulcer is a severe inflammatory peripheral ulcerative keratitis.
Treatment:
Topical corticosteroids
Immunosuppressives with systemic steroids, e.g. cyclosporine
Soft contact lens
Lamellar or full thickness corneal grafting.
